The Best: Worldlink TV
- This network broadcasts some truly meaningful programming with
the capacity to create understanding between different cultures."WorldLink
TV is the first national network offering a global perspective
on news, current events and culture, presenting viewpoints seldom
covered in the U.S. media. They present first-run documentaries
on global issues, current affairs series, international news, classic
foreign feature films, and the best of world music". These
folks get my vote and contributions.
